Key Insights
The man-portable military communication systems market is experiencing robust growth, driven by increasing defense budgets globally and the rising demand for secure and reliable communication solutions in diverse terrains and operational scenarios. The market's Compound Annual Growth Rate (CAGR) exceeding 3.40% from 2019 to 2024 indicates a consistent upward trajectory. Key drivers include the modernization of military communication infrastructure, the adoption of advanced technologies like software-defined radios and satellite communication systems, and the increasing need for interoperability between different military branches and allied forces. Furthermore, the miniaturization and enhanced ruggedness of these systems contribute to their widespread adoption. The segment encompassing satellite communication enjoys a significant share, owing to its wide coverage and resilience against electronic warfare, while radio communication systems maintain their relevance due to their cost-effectiveness and suitability for close-range communication. Leading companies like L3Harris Technologies, Raytheon, and Lockheed Martin are investing heavily in research and development to improve the performance and capabilities of these systems, further fueling market expansion. Geopolitical instability and the ongoing modernization efforts in several regions, particularly in North America and Asia Pacific, are contributing significantly to market growth.
The market is expected to witness continued expansion throughout the forecast period (2025-2033). While factors like budgetary constraints in certain regions may pose some challenges, the persistent demand for enhanced situational awareness and improved battlefield communication will offset these restraints. The integration of artificial intelligence and machine learning is anticipated to further enhance the capabilities of man-portable military communication systems, opening new avenues for growth. Furthermore, the growing adoption of encrypted communication protocols to enhance security against cyber threats will further propel market expansion. Future growth will likely be influenced by technological advancements, evolving operational requirements, and the strategic priorities of key military powers worldwide. The Asia-Pacific region, given its significant military modernization programs, is expected to exhibit particularly robust growth.
